void
SDL_LogSetAllPriority(SDL_LogPriority priority)
{
SDL_LogLevel *entry;
for (entry = SDL_loglevels; entry; entry = entry->next) {
entry->priority = priority;
}
SDL_application_priority = SDL_default_priority = priority;
}
void
SDL_LogSetPriority(int category, SDL_LogPriority priority)
{
SDL_LogLevel *entry;
for (entry = SDL_loglevels; entry; entry = entry->next) {
if (entry->category == category) {
entry->priority = priority;
return;
}
}
/* Create a new entry */
entry = (SDL_LogLevel *)SDL_malloc(sizeof(*entry));
if (entry) {
entry->category = category;
entry->priority = priority;
entry->next = SDL_loglevels;
SDL_loglevels = entry;
}
}
SDL_LogPriority
SDL_LogGetPriority(int category)
{
SDL_LogLevel *entry;
for (entry = SDL_loglevels; entry; entry = entry->next) {
if (entry->category == category) {
return entry->priority;
}
}
if (category == SDL_LOG_CATEGORY_APPLICATION) {
return SDL_application_priority;
} else {
return SDL_default_priority;
}
}
void
SDL_LogResetPriorities(void)
{
SDL_LogLevel *entry;
while (SDL_loglevels) {
entry = SDL_loglevels;
SDL_loglevels = entry->next;
SDL_free(entry);
}
SDL_application_priority = DEFAULT_APPLICATION_PRIORITY;
SDL_default_priority = DEFAULT_PRIORITY;
}
void
SDL_Log(const char *fmt, ...)
{
va_list ap;
va_start(ap, fmt);
SDL_LogMessageV(SDL_LOG_CATEGORY_APPLICATION, SDL_LOG_PRIORITY_INFO, fmt, ap);
va_end(ap);
}
void
SDL_LogVerbose(int category, const char *fmt, ...)
{
va_list ap;
va_start(ap, fmt);
SDL_LogMessageV(category, SDL_LOG_PRIORITY_VERBOSE, fmt, ap);
va_end(ap);
}

void
SDL_LogInfo(int category, const char *fmt, ...)
{
va_list ap;
va_start(ap, fmt);
SDL_LogMessageV(category, SDL_LOG_PRIORITY_INFO, fmt, ap);
va_end(ap);
}
void
SDL_LogWarn(int category, const char *fmt, ...)
{
va_list ap;
va_start(ap, fmt);
SDL_LogMessageV(category, SDL_LOG_PRIORITY_WARN, fmt, ap);
va_end(ap);
}
void
SDL_LogError(int category, const char *fmt, ...)
{
va_list ap;
va_start(ap, fmt);
SDL_LogMessageV(category, SDL_LOG_PRIORITY_ERROR, fmt, ap);
va_end(ap);
}
void
SDL_LogCritical(int category, const char *fmt, ...)
{
va_list ap;
va_start(ap, fmt);
SDL_LogMessageV(category, SDL_LOG_PRIORITY_CRITICAL, fmt, ap);
va_end(ap);
}
void
SDL_LogMessage(int category, SDL_LogPriority priority, const char *fmt, ...)
{
va_list ap;
va_start(ap, fmt);
SDL_LogMessageV(category, priority, fmt, ap);
va_end(ap);
}
#ifdef __ANDROID__
static const char *
GetCategoryPrefix(int category)
{
if (category < SDL_LOG_CATEGORY_RESERVED1) {
return SDL_category_prefixes[category];
}
if (category < SDL_LOG_CATEGORY_CUSTOM) {
return "RESERVED";
}
return "CUSTOM";
}
#endif /* __ANDROID__ */

void
SDL_LogGetOutputFunction(SDL_LogOutputFunction *callback, void **userdata)
{
if (callback) {
*callback = SDL_log_function;
}
if (userdata) {
*userdata = SDL_log_userdata;
}
}
void
SDL_LogSetOutputFunction(SDL_LogOutputFunction callback, void *userdata)
{
SDL_log_function = callback;
SDL_log_userdata = userdata;
